First identify the correct PSTS reporting lane

CPA or CTE lane

Program type
10 or 20
Follow-up
Approximately six months
Submission
Fall 2
Reporting SELPA
Blank
Conditional detail
May be required

Special Education lane

Program type
30
Follow-up
Approximately 12 months
Submission
EOY special education
Reporting SELPA
Required
Fields 17.13-17.15
Blank

Recommended correction path

  1. 1

    Preserve the rejected row

    Capture the submission ID, row number, export time, and exact 15-field PSTS row.

  2. 2

    Compare the current layout

    Check column order, field lengths, delimiters, encoding, and required blank placeholders.

  3. 3

    Locate the first structural break

    Compare with an accepted row; an earlier delimiter can shift every later field.

  4. 4

    Trace the originating system

    Identify the SIS, special-education system, API, survey tool, or report definition.

  5. 5

    Correct the repeatable definition

    Repair the source or export mapping rather than one finished row.

  6. 6

    Regenerate and regression-check

    Confirm acceptance and inspect other records produced by the same definition.
